EPA Workers Receive Emails Warning their Employment might Be Terminated
More than 1,100 workers at the Epa received notification this week that they were deemed to be on probationary status and alerting they could be fired instantly, according to an e-mail obtained by CNN.
Probationary workers receiving the e-mail have been operating at the agency for less than a year. The emails began to go out late on Wednesday afternoon, according to an EPA union official.
The exact same message will be sent out to other firm labor forces, a White House authorities said. Across the US federal government, the newest data programs there are more than 220,000 workers on probation.
“As a probationary/trial duration employee, the company can immediately end you pursuant to 5 CFR § 315.804,” the EPA email to probationary staff members reads. “The process for probationary removal is that you receive a notification of termination, and your employment is ended right away.”
“Each employee’s status will be determined individually,” the e-mail adds.
The email likewise define an appeals process staff members can require to see if they are eligible for extra protection.

The EPA union authorities said these probationary workers aren’t the like at-will workers; they have less security than tenured employees, but they have rights to appeal.
The union authorities stated EPA will need to make a finding regarding every probationary worker that is being release – either that their efficiency is bad or that they had a disciplinary problem. Veterans and those with tenure have additional layers of defense. Attorneys who work at the EPA and AFGE, the union representing a a great deal of EPA workers, are counseling individuals who are probationary employees on how to respond to these emails and waiting to see what even more action is taken.
The EPA e-mails followed the Office of Personnel Management sent a to federal workers Tuesday night telling them if they resign now, they would be paid through September 30 although they likely wouldn’t have to work, or might at least keep working from another location.
The email specified that those who choose not to decide into the program – described as a “deferred resignation” offer – can’t be given “complete assurance relating to the certainty” of their position or company progressing. It added that, must their job be removed, they “will be treated with dignity and will be paid for the securities in place for such positions.”

Marie Owens Powell, president of American Federation of Government Employees Council 238, https://www.opad.biz said morale at EPA was suffering.
“It’s bad, it’s most likely the worst I have actually ever seen,” she stated. “I’ve never ever seen anything like this. Literally every day, folks hesitate to turn their computers on. They don’t understand what message will be coming out next.”
Mass layoffs of probationary staff members might disproportionately impact more youthful workers, said Rob Shriver, acting director of OPM under President Joe Biden.
“There has been a longstanding struggle to get more youthful people interested in civil service,” Shriver stated. “We strove to fix that, hiring roughly 13% more individuals under the age of 30 in 2024 than 2023.
